New Zealand Warriors 2018 Rookie of the Year Isaiah Papali'i has re-signed with the club until the end of the 2020 NRL season.

Papali'i made 20 appearances in his first full NRL season and averaged 78 metres and 29 tackles.

“Isaiah is a great young prospect who has quickly established himself at NRL level,” Warriors head coach Stephen Kearney told the Warriors website.

“He’s a wonderful example to players aiming to make it into the NRL coming through our system. He really impresses with his attitude and resilience.”

Papali'i joins fellow young Warriors products David Fusitu’a, Ken Maumalo, Jazz Tevaga and Bunty Afoa who have all recently re-signed with the club.

The second rower was recently named in the New Zealand squad for the upcoming four-Test campaign against Australia and England as well as being selected for the Junior Kiwis for their clash against the Junior Kangaroos  in the Trans-Tasman Triple Header at Mount Smart Stadium on Saturday, October 13.
